Output 8b21afa56a1bb5c50eb1cf436320e4b561b6d8df864105b6f3c306595144853f:5

value
27330000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bcf2824a6f7996175f57e293e919599a3d8a326 OP_EQUAL
address
3LGfFzXwQcHQpEvFpdK7kDdeyLf9XttATs
transaction
8b21afa56a1bb5c50eb1cf436320e4b561b6d8df864105b6f3c306595144853f
confirmations
444152
spent
true